Control Options and Smart Compatibility
Deciding between a simple remote and a smart control system is crucial. Remote-only fans are straightforward and usually easier to set up, making them ideal for users who prioritize simplicity. Fans with app or voice control add convenience and customization but may require a stable Wi-Fi connection and some initial setup. Consider your comfort with technology and whether you want integration with smart home devices like Alexa or Google Assistant.
Noise Level and Motor Technology
The noise produced by a ceiling fan can significantly impact comfort, especially in bedrooms or study areas. Fans with DC motors tend to operate more quietly and efficiently compared to traditional AC motors. If quiet operation is a priority, look for models explicitly rated for low noise levels, but be aware that ultra-quiet fans may come at a higher price.
Size and Ceiling Height Compatibility
Choosing the right fan size depends on your room dimensions. Larger fans (52 inches or more) are suited for bigger spaces, while smaller, low-profile models work well in rooms with low ceilings or space constraints. Some fans are designed specifically for outdoor use or high-humidity environments, which broadens their application but also raises the importance of durability and weather resistance.
Energy Efficiency and Lighting
LED lighting with dimming capabilities is standard in many models and can reduce energy costs while enhancing ambiance. Reversible motors add flexibility for seasonal use, allowing you to switch between cooling and heating modes. When evaluating energy efficiency, check for ENERGY STAR certification or comparable ratings, especially if you plan to run the fan frequently.
Installation and Maintenance
Ease of installation varies across models; some fans come with quick-install brackets, while others require professional help. Fans with a flush mount or low-profile design are better suited for rooms with limited ceiling clearance. Maintenance considerations include easy access to light fixtures and motor components for cleaning or bulb replacement. Investing in a well-designed fan can save time and effort over its lifespan.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I control my ceiling fan with my smart home system?
Many modern ceiling fans support integration with popular smart home platforms like Alexa, Google Assistant, or Apple HomeKit. To connect, ensure the fan is compatible and follow the manufacturer’s setup instructions, which typically involve connecting via Wi-Fi or Bluetooth. This integration allows you to operate your fan through voice commands or routines, providing added convenience. However, some fans require additional hubs or bridges, which can add complexity and cost.
Are smart ceiling fans worth the extra cost?
Smart fans provide benefits like remote control from anywhere, scheduling, and voice activation, which many users find valuable. If you already use smart home devices or want to streamline your climate control, paying more for a smart-compatible fan makes sense. Conversely, if you prefer simple operation without extra features, a basic remote-controlled model offers better value. Consider your tech comfort level and overall budget before deciding.
What should I look for in a quiet ceiling fan?
Look for fans with a reputation for low noise, often specified as quiet operation or low decibel ratings. Fans equipped with DC motors tend to produce less sound and operate more efficiently. Also, check user reviews for real-world noise reports, and consider the fan’s blade design and mounting hardware, which can influence vibration and sound levels. Quiet fans are especially important in bedrooms, offices, or study areas where noise can be disruptive.
Is it better to choose a larger or smaller fan for my room?
Size should be matched to your room’s dimensions for optimal airflow and aesthetic balance. Larger fans (52 inches or more) are suitable for spacious rooms like living areas, while smaller, low-profile fans fit well in bedrooms or rooms with low ceilings. An oversized fan in a small room can create excessive airflow and look out of place, while a too-small fan in a large space may not circulate air effectively. Measure your room and ceiling height carefully to select the best fit.
How often should I replace the remote control or batteries?
Batteries in remote controls typically last 6 months to a year, depending on usage and the type of batteries used. Keep spare batteries on hand to avoid interruptions, especially if your fan is used frequently. If the remote becomes unresponsive, replacing the batteries usually restores functionality. For fans with app control, ensure your Wi-Fi connection remains stable to prevent control issues, but battery replacement isn’t necessary for app-based operation.
